What parents and users report about Reflex Wav
Users frequently report issues with the app not sending OTPs for registration, failing to connect with their Reflex watches or bands, and crashing during setup. Many iPhone users, especially on models like iPhone 11 and XR, experience compatibility problems and app crashes after entering OTPs.
Summarized from 67 recent 1-3 star reviews. These are user reports, not verified claims.
How to keep your child safe with Reflex Wav
Settings, Screen Time, Content & Privacy Restrictions. Set an age limit for apps, require Ask to Buy for purchases, and restrict or remove Reflex Wav if it is above your child's age.
Use Google Family Link to approve installs, set a Play Store content rating limit, require purchase approval, and block or uninstall Reflex Wav on your child's device.

How do I block or remove Reflex Wav from my child's phone?
On iPhone, open Settings, Screen Time, Content & Privacy Restrictions, then restrict or delete the app and block reinstalling it. On Android, open Family Link, select your child, find Reflex Wav and block or uninstall it. You can also set a store age limit so apps above your child's age cannot be installed.
